Superiority of Tahmeed or Praising Allah

Source: Ain-al-Hayat, By: Allama Muhammad Baqir Majlisi


Imam Jaโ€™far As-Sadiq (as) was asked what act was the best in the consideration of Allah? He replied, โ€˜Praising Him!โ€™
Imam โ€˜Ali bin Husayn (as) said: One who uttered โ€˜Al hamdu lillah,โ€™ he thanked Allah for all His Bounties.
Imam Ar-Ridhaโ€™ (as) said that the Prophet of Islam (S) has observed that Allah gives His Bounties to a person who remembers and praises Allah. One who experiences delays in getting his sustenance, he should do Asthagfar (seek Allahโ€™s forgiveness). If a person is engrossed with difficulties, he should say,

La haula wa la quwwata illa billah.
Whenever the Prophet of Allah (S) was pleased with anything, he used to say,

Alhamdu lillahil lazi benematehi tatam as saalehaat
and whenever there was a sad event he said

Al hamdu lillahi ala kulle haal.
Imam Jaโ€™far As-Sadiq (as) has narrated from the Prophet of Allah (S) that he used to praise Allah every day. He used to recite, as much as his physical condition permitted, the following words,

The Superiority Of Astaghfar-Seeking Allahโ€™s Forgiveness
Amirโ€™ul-Muโ€™mineen (as) has said that the smell of sins is warded off by the fragrance of repentence. Seeking Allahโ€™s forgiveness (Astaghfar) becomes the cause of enhancement of oneโ€™s sustenance.
Imam Zain-ul-โ€™Abidin (as) has said that a person who has the habit of saying

Astaghfar Allah Rabbi wa atoobe alaih
will never be proud and conceited.
Whichever group the Prophet of Allah (S) visited, he used to spend more time in saying the Astaghfar.
It is narrated that the Prophet of Allah used to say the Astaghfar a hundred times every night, although he was a Masoom (innocent) and not susceptible to commit any sins.Therefore, saying Astaghfar in itself is a abig invocation, whether one has committed any sin or not. Astaghfar is liked by the Creator and His Prophet (S).
It is narrated from Imam Jaโ€™far As-Sadiq (as) that when a person commits a sin, he gets a respite of seven hours to repent and seek Allahโ€™s forgiveness by saying the Astaghfar three times. If he does this, then the sin will not be entered in his Nama al-Aamaal. The Astaghfar is

Astaghfarullah allazi la ilaha illa huwal hai al qayyumo wa atoobu ilaihi.
Then the Imam (as) said, โ€œWhoever repeats Astaghfar Allah a hundred times in a day, Allah will forgive seven hundred sins of his.Remember, there is no virtue in a person who can commit seven hundred sins in a day!โ€
It is narrated from Imam Jaโ€™far As-Sadiq (as) when a Muโ€™min commits forty sins in a day and night, and in repentence recites the following invocation:
